Borda do Campo is a former municipality in Portugal , in the Figueira da Foz district .
geography
18 km away from Figueira da Foz, the municipality is located at the southeastern tip of the Figueira district. Above all, the wide rice fields and the various watercourses in the middle of the agricultural areas and strips wooded by pine and deciduous trees make up the typical appearance of the landscape in the municipality.
history
The oldest place in the former municipality is Porto Godinho, founded in 987. The area belonged to the Seiça monastery . It was not until 1989 that the municipality became an independent administrative area, having previously always been part of the municipality of Paião . In connection with the reorganization of the administrative structure of Portugal , the municipality of Borda do Campo was dissolved again in 2013 and reincorporated into the municipality of Paião.
Culture, sports and sights
Historic water mills, some of which are still in operation, can be visited in the municipality, as well as various chapels, in particular the church of Capela de Nossa Srª da Graça in Porto Godinho , built in 1670 .
Every year in May , the traditional skill and speed boat race Corrida das Barcas takes place at the bridge over the Rio Pranto , on the border between the districts of Soure and Figueira da Foz, with the Barcas Chatas (German: annoying boats) , river barges based on historical models, which are similar in handling to the gondolas of Venice . Teams of younger and older crews compete against each other, also as a symbol of the tension between youthful strength and older experience. The race is organized by the youth organization Juventude BordaCampense (English: Youth of Borda do Campo), which also organizes various culinary festivals.
Since 1979, the non-profit Concelho dos Moradores da Borda do Campo (German: Council of the Residents of Borda do Campo) has been an important civil society association that is responsible for a large number of activities and institutions of a social, cultural and sporting nature in the community.
administration
Borda do Campo was a community ( freguesia ) in the district ( concelho ) of Figueira da Foz , in the Coimbra district . On June 30, 2011 the community had 852 inhabitants on an area of 9.9 km².
As part of the municipal reorganization of Portugal , the municipality of Borda do Campo was dissolved on September 29, 2013 and incorporated into the municipality of Paião . The former municipal administration remained as a citizens' office in Borda do Campo.
The following localities are in the area of the former municipality of Borda do Campo:
- Calvino
- Sobral
- Atouguia
- Porto Godinho
- Serrião
- Casenho
traffic
With the Ribeira de Seiça stop, the Linha do Oeste railway line stops in the municipality, whereby the CP , with a decision from 2012, intends to use the line only for freight traffic in the future.
The A17 motorway runs close to the former municipality, the closest exit is in Marinha das Ondas .
economy
Agriculture is still the most important industry in Borda do Campo, especially rice cultivation.
